Chapter 587 - Leaving the Ghost Realm

Xun Kun had already begun drawing the suppression rune in midair. While gathering demonic power, he said, "Things have come to this. We can only accept Lord Yama's kindness. Though this trip to the Ghost Realm felt stifling, we did gain something. Our soul power grew, and we found the source of why the Weiyu Realm is targeted by evil cultivators. The sect Ancestors may not even know this. When we return, we can clear things up for them."

Yunxi imitated the method and practiced the rune to suppress cultivation, but she held a different view. "I think the newly established sects may not know, but the old ones might. Huaxian Gate certainly knows the inside story. Otherwise, why would the evil artifact Long Ya and so many vicious souls be sealed inside their sect-treasure, the Shanhe Scroll?"

Han Lian agreed and echoed her, "Tsk, Huaxian Gate knew and kept quiet. No wonder they suffered a calamity like this. If they had spoken honestly, it might not have come to this."

"Amitabha. These were decisions made by the elders. Ordinary disciples had no say, yet they are the ones dragged into the disaster," Yun Chen Fózǐ said.

"Who else can they blame?" Han Lian replied.

They fell silent again and focused on getting used to the new runes.

An hour later, the Ten Hall Yama and Judge Cui still had not returned. The four did not want to sit idle. They each took out a robe, erased the embedded arrays, and began attempting to inscribe the cultivation-suppression rune.

At first their success rate was low, but their divine sense was strong. After half an hour, the suppression runes fused successfully into the robes.

Yunxi stripped the arrays from her usual white robe with cyan patterns, then layered one suppression rune over another with spiritual power, striving to prolong her stay in the Weiyu Realm.

Han Lian, Yun Chen Fózǐ, and Xun Kun also succeeded one after another, each gaining a robe that suppressed cultivation.

After a look over their work, Yunxi suddenly suggested, "Why not combine our strength and carve four different-force runes into a single robe? The effect might be better."

Han Lian paused to think. "You and I both have ice spiritual roots and both cultivate spiritual power."

"You are forgetting Bai Feng. You are his master. You can borrow his demon power," Yunxi reminded her.

Xun Kun nodded appreciatively. "Good idea. If the rune written by one force is damaged, the other three will keep working. That is better than a single-force suppression rune."

They were all action-oriented. They set up an isolation array, brought Bai Feng out of the space, and began the trial.

Yun Chen Fózǐ's Buddhist power was gentle. Xun Kun's demonic power was a bit explosive. Bai Feng's demon power was stubborn. Once Yunxi added a rune with thunder spiritual power, the other two forces immediately fell into line.

Yunxi was satisfied. If they would not behave, then suppress them by force. They had no time to waste.

Han Lian stared at Bai Feng for a while, then carved a suppression collar from spirit jade and fastened it around his neck.

Bai Feng pawed at it uncomfortably and complained, "Master, what are you doing? Why suppress my cultivation?"

Han Lian stroked his head and explained, "You cannot stay in the Misty Snow Domain forever. You must travel with me in the cultivation world. Your cultivation is equal to mine. We are both sixth rank. If we go back, you will ascend at once. Do you want to fly up alone?"

Bai Feng tilted his head. "If I ascend, I go to the beast region. That should be fine, right?"

Han Lian's face darkened. She thumped his head with her fist. "I spared you from becoming an evil cultivator's puppet. Now I need you to fight by your master's side, and you want to run off to ascend? Do you think I cannot beat you anymore?"

Bear and woman scuffled at once, dispelling much of the earlier gloom. In the end, Bai Feng was subdued by force, mainly because Yunxi dangled him a bright future.

"Bai Feng, think it through. In the Misty Snow Domain you were only fifth rank. After recognizing Han Lian as master, you broke through to sixth rank in the shortest time. Which beast cultivator can match that pace? Have you never wondered why?"

Bai Feng scratched his ear. Ran Xi's argument made sense. Beast lived long but cultivated slowly, especially beyond the fifth rank. Without a bloodline inheritance, many stopped there.

Yet he had broken through to sixth rank so quickly. Han Lian's contribution was obvious.

Yunxi pressed the advantage. "Bai Feng, merit is hard-earned. You have already tasted its benefits. Do not disappoint us."

Bai Feng was finally persuaded. He agreed to wield his strength for his master first, then ascend to the Spirit Realm afterward.

The four changed into their new suppression robes, drew in their auras, dropped the isolation array, and quietly awaited the Ten Hall Yama's return.

Han Lian asked offhandedly, "The Ten Hall Yama suppressed our cultivation, answered our questions, and even gave us Soul-Collecting Mirrors. What is he after?"

"To make up for the underworld's mistake and retrieve every escaped ferocious spirit," Yunxi said. That was all she could think of.

"Amitabha. That is for the best," Yun Chen Fózǐ said.

As his words fell, the Ten Hall Yama appeared in the hall. Seeing the four quick movers had already suppressed their cultivation, he smiled. "Perfect timing. The underworld just found a hidden path out of the Ghost Realm. No need to open a separate passage. We will send you back at once. Come."

With a flick of his folding fan, a black hole yawned open in the middle of the hall.

The Ten Hall Yama stepped in first. Yunxi and the others exchanged a glance and filed in. As the last of them crossed the threshold, the black hole sealed shut.

Judge Cui stared as it closed, only managing to blurt out, "Wait."

Black and White Impermanence, who had followed behind him, looked speechless. One of them asked the judge, hand still stretched forward, "Will this be a problem?"

"Depends on their luck. My guess is the other end is an evil cultivators' nest."

Black Impermanence sounded uncertain. "With Lord Yama guiding them, it should be fine, right?"

"Should be... probably."

Inside the passage, Yunxi and her companions sped through a pitch-black corridor, tight behind the Ten Hall Yama. Time itself seemed to flow and warp. They felt as if they were threading the river of time.

At last, a point of light appeared ahead. The Ten Hall Yama waved his fan. "This hall will send you only this far. Good luck."

As his words fell, the four felt as light as Fleeting Cloud and shot toward the lone exit.

They closed their eyes for an instant and burst out of the passage. As they steadied themselves, the sect tokens at their waists began to vibrate madly.

"Ha ha ha! There is a road to heaven and you would not take it, yet you barge into hell with no gate. Since you are here, leave your bodies behind."

The rampant jeer reached their ears. In the next breath, thick evil miasma surged in from all sides and swallowed the four.
